The terpene synthases are to blame for the synthesis of terpenes; they can easily get new catalytic Attributes by minor variations within the structures (Keeling et al. 2008). The synthesis of monoterpenes is initiated by dephosphorylation and ionization of geranyl diphosphate to geranyl carbocation (Huang et al. 2010) and the synthesis of sesquiterpene begins Using the ionization of farnesyl diphosphate to farnesyl cation, which will also be isomerized to nerolidyl cation (Degenhardt et al. 2009). Diterpenes are synthesized by diterpene synthases in two diverse pathways: via the ionization of diphosphate, as catalyzed by class I enzyme and one other is by using the substrate protonation within the 14, 15-double bond of geranyl geranyl diphosphate; reaction is catalyzed by class II enzymes (Tholl 2006).
